Web•Close your eyes and begin to focus on your breathing. •Inhale for the count of 4. •Hold for the count of 4. •Exhale for the count of 4. •Hold it out for the count of 4. •Repeat the cycle •Continue for at least 4 cycles. EXPLANATION: Square Breathing is an effective breath exercise to combat feelings of worry, anxiety and panic.
